Output 94c28617a4777e39f6e6da3b3062bcdbf4fac352182b69e88d81da1cc08d9a31:0

value
89100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97922251925d0a47ecbb79e45da6cf9635f93c0 OP_EQUAL
address
3MWuffZVpKbgE7ACyTHFSCm1B3Tw2Rmj89
transaction
94c28617a4777e39f6e6da3b3062bcdbf4fac352182b69e88d81da1cc08d9a31
confirmations
129217
spent
true